Survival in the Sea: On the Rocks

Duration: 33

Year Published: 1959

Creator: WNET/13

Format: 16mm

Color: B&W

Description: Shows how animals and plants of the coral reefs are adapted to their particular environment. Features underwater scenes of coral, clams, sea urchins, varieties of fish, sea worms, the octopus, and many kinds of vegetation. Explains their means of protection and methods of obtaining food.
